A UK main contractor is looking for a Planning Manager for a £250m infrastructure project in Leeds. This role involves owning the construction programme, ensuring accurate reporting, and maintaining communication throughout the project.
The ideal candidate should have experience with NEC contracts and delivering large infrastructure projects, alongside proficiency in Primavera P6.
The position offers a competitive salary, car allowance, and excellent benefits, including pension and healthcare.
